Understanding Window Damage
Windows are exposed to different elements that can cause damage with time. In Milton Keynes, where the environment can be unforeseeable, it's important to be conscious of the common kinds of window damage:

Fractures and Chips

These can happen due to effects from particles, accidental damage, or perhaps thermal stress from temperature changes.
Small cracks might appear small but can result in bigger issues if left unaddressed.
Broken Seals

Double-glazed windows have a seal that keeps the air between the panes dry and insulating.
A damaged seal can trigger fogging, condensation, and a reduction in energy efficiency.
Faulty Locks and Hinges

Locks and hinges are subject to use and tear, particularly with frequent usage.
A faulty lock can jeopardize security, while a hinge problem can make the window hard to open or close.
Drafts and Air Leaks

Spaces around the window frame can lead to drafts and increased heating expenses.
Appropriate sealing and insulation are essential for preserving energy performance.
Rot and Decay

Wooden windows are especially prone to rot and decay, particularly if they are not correctly maintained.
Routine painting and sealing can avoid water damage and extend the life of wooden windows.

The Window Repair Process
The process of repairing windows can vary depending upon the type of damage and the materials utilized. Here's a detailed guide to the normal repair procedure:

Evaluation

A specialist will evaluate the level of the damage and figure out the best course of action.
They will examine the window frame, glass, seals, and hardware for any concerns.
Planning

Based upon the evaluation, a repair plan will be created. This may include replacing the glass, resealing the window, or fixing the frame.
The cost and timeline of the repairs will be discussed with the property owner.
Preparation

The area around the window will be cleared to ensure a safe and clean office.
Protective steps will be taken to prevent damage to surrounding areas.
Execution

The repair will be carried out according to the strategy. This might involve:
Getting rid of the damaged glass and replacing it with a brand-new pane.
Replacing or fixing the window frame.
Reapplying seals to ensure that the window is airtight and leak-proof.
Changing or fixing locks and hinges.
Evaluating

When the repairs are total, the window will be checked to ensure that it operates effectively.
The professional will look for any drafts or leaks and make any required adjustments.
Cleanup

The workspace will be cleaned, and any particles will be eliminated.
The homeowner will be offered with instructions for maintaining the repaired window.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s).
Q1: How frequently should I have my windows inspected for damage?

A1: It's advised to inspect your windows at least as soon as a year. This can assist identify little concerns before they become significant problems.
Q2: Can I repair a broken window myself?

A2: Small cracks can sometimes be fixed with DIY packages, but it's generally best to seek advice from a professional, especially for bigger or more complex damage. DIY repairs might not be as reliable or safe.
Q3: What are the indications that a window needs to be replaced rather than fixed?

A3: Signs that a window may need to be replaced consist of severe rot or decay, comprehensive cracking, and damage that can not be efficiently fixed. A professional evaluation can help identify the best course of action.
Q4: How much does window repair generally expense in Milton Keynes?

A4: The cost of window repair can differ depending upon the level of the damage and the materials utilized. Simple repairs, such as changing a little pane of glass, can cost around ? 50 to ? 100, while more complex repairs might range from ? 200 to ? 500.
Q5: Are there any DIY maintenance suggestions to prevent window damage?

A5: Yes, routine maintenance can help avoid window damage. Here are some tips:.
Tidy the windows regularly to remove dirt and particles.
Examine and tighten up hardware such as screws and hinges to avoid wear and tear.
Apply sealant to the window frame to prevent water damage.
Paint wooden windows to secure them from rot and decay.
Keep the area around the windows clear to prevent accidental damage.
